Once a screenshot is take and annotations are added, the image is flattened and can no longer be edited - it's essentially locked, and you will have to create your annotated file from scratch again if you want to update or you make a mistake Try Markup Hero for Free The biggest drawback of Monosnap is it's limitation on editing annotations. Monosnap does offer a free version with limitations on cloud storage, file upload size, bandwidth and monthly uploads.Īnd they offer an enterprise license that allows for uploading to a range of 3rd party cloud storage solutions. The product has been around for nearly a decade and only recently have they made any updates. It includes basic image annotation features like arrows, text, callouts, boxes and circles. It is available for major browsers including Chrome, Firefox, Opera, macOS, and Windows.Monosnap is a desktop only screenshot tool for Mac and Windows.
